The Intel® PRO/Wireless network connection provides deployment flexibility and connectivity convenience by offering a choice of products including a dual mode (supporting 802.11b/g), and a tri-mode (supporting 802.11a/b/g) product.
Intel® PROSet/Wireless Software is an advanced wireless client that is designed for usability. It includes an intuitive user interface where, at a glance, the user is provided an overview of the WLAN environment. For example, all available networks, along with their corresponding signal strength, technology type, network name, and security status is displayed on the main screen. In addition, users can see all of their profiles and can import/export profiles between systems. Intel® PROSet

Intel® Smart Wireless Solutions support including:
Security Assistant - simplifies WLAN security configuration
Wireless Troubleshooter - assists users with WLAN connectivity and captures events for troubleshooting
Save profiles that allow users to automatically connect and securely switch between networks
IT Administrator Tool - enabling network managers to remotely manage and update wireless settings on clients
Centralized Profile Management simplifies IT profile distribution
Single Sign On support enabling a single set of credentials to authenticate the user to both WLAN network and the machine/domain
Wake on WLAN - allows remote wake up of mobile clients to perform software updates
EAP-SIM support allowing one-bill roaming between cellular networks and supported WLAN hotspots
Network Robustness
As enterprises continue to deploy and invest in WLAN infrastructure, Intel is helping enable additional usage models and functionality that will put their WLAN investment to even greater use. Business Class Wireless Suite, a collaboration between Intel and Cisco, provides integrated wireless LAN solutions to enable new applications and higher performance for businesses when using Intel® PRO/Wireless 3945ABG Network Connection and Cisco* Unified Wireless Architecture. New capabilities include Enhanced VoIP Quality Technology and Optimal AP Selection Technology. In addition, Noise Interference Filter enhances performance especially in areas with wireless signal overlap.
Security
Intel Centrino processor technology supports the latest industry standards enabling safer notebook connectivity. It also provides third-party security enhancement support for Cisco* Compatible Extensions (such as LEAP, EAP-FAST and CKIP.)§ With a PC manufacturers' certification, this feature enables interoperability with Cisco* Unified Wireless Architecture and other Cisco* compatible validated products.§
Performance
With throughput up to 54 Mbps at 5 GHz (802.11a) and 2.4 GHz (802.11g), the Intel® PRO/Wireless network connection family enables fast network connections. The Intel® Wireless Coexistence System helps reduce interference with certain Bluetooth* devices. Power Save Protocol (PSP) is a user selectable feature with five different power states, allowing the user to make their own power versus performance choice when in battery mode. Great Battery Life
The Intel® PRO/Wireless network supports the great battery life benefits of Intel Centrino processor technology. Intel® Intelligent Scanning Technology reduces power by controlling the frequency of scanning for access points.
